County parks begin summer hours
Summer hours of 5 a.m. to 11 p.m. go into effect March 1 through Oct. 31 for many Johnson County Park and Recreation District parks.
District parks impacted by the change in hours are:
- Shawnee Mission Park, Shawnee and Lenexa
- Heritage Park, Olathe
- Kill Creek Park, Olathe
- Lexington Lake Park, De Soto
- Big Bull Creek Park, Edgerton
- Meadowbrook Park, Prairie Village
Summer hours for Antioch Park, Merriam, are 6 a.m. to 10 p.m.
Other district parks with year-round dawn-to-dusk hours include: Ernie Miller Park, Olathe; Sunflower Nature Park, rural De Soto; Thomas S. Stoll Memorial Park, Overland Park; Camp Branch Glade, Aubry Township; Stilwell Community Park, Stilwell; Arthur and Betty Verhaeghe Park, Overland Park; and Cedar Niles Park, Olathe.
All access points of the Streamway Parks System also have dawn-to-dust hours throughout the year.
